How much does it cost to rent a home in Silverado Ranch?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Silverado Ranch 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,707 | $1,375 | $2,500 |
Silverado Ranch 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,185 | $1,750 | $3,500 |
| Silverado Ranch 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,682 | $2,000 | $6,500 |
| Silverado Ranch 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,534 | $2,395 | $6,500 |
| Silverado Ranch 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,895 | $5,895 | $5,895 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Silverado Ranch
What type of rentals are currently available in Silverado Ranch?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Silverado Ranch, NV with pricing that ranges from $1,210 to $2,702. There are also 181 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Silverado Ranch ranging from $950 to $6,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Silverado Ranch?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Silverado Ranch ranges from $950 to $6,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,683.
